Transaction 789089d72bccecc68d17b0e9603b6502cb27439e2c97214dd95c589eb8300dfa
1 Input
1 Output
-
789089d72bccecc68d17b0e9603b6502cb27439e2c97214dd95c589eb8300dfa:0
- value
- 69978
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2343c4d8acb3a4bc862474b4273a6c47b302d6b4 OP_EQUAL
- address
- 34uUkveL3vUz7PkFnqbftKd4eDP9BEL4y1